Quick note on provenance for the GateFare pricing experiment: every experiment branch build is signed and traceable back to the exact commit and config bundle, so you can check a canary wasn't hand-rolled. When reviewing, match the deployed variant against the token below.

build token for tawif-bahip: htk31_68bba16e1afabfef4ecc69408c06f16

The Pacerton marathon taught
// us the hard way that 10k runners crossing a mat in a pack can spike
// way past naive estimates, so don't lower this unless you enjoy
// dropped splits. Raising it costs memory on the trackside unit, so
// test on real hardware first. The reference firmware build token
// this constant was tuned against is noted below.
// ---------------------------------------------------------------

session token of kahag-bawip = htk6_729d08

Thumbwright generates thumbnails for plugin-uploaded assets. Plugin authors: your hooks run inside the queue worker, so the worker's provenance affects you. Workers are built hermetically, deps vendored, no network at build time. Each deployed worker embeds a provenance record you can query via the plugin SDK to confirm you're running against an official build, not a staging fork. If the record is absent, treat the environment as untrusted and skip privileged hooks. Current production workers report the token below.

session token of kagup-hahaf = htk3_2b8

Meeting notes — transport briefing, 14 May

Discussed the crate of survey instruments bound for the Pellham ridge site. Theodolites calibrated Tuesday; crate sealed and weatherproofed. Coordinator to schedule a morning run to avoid the gravel road after rain. Driver carries the calibration certificates, not the site office. Hand-over instruction for the courier follows below.

handover note for yawig-tagug: the ralael eliion courier leaves the ulaax frair olidor ledger at gate 3456 under passcode 367212